About the Role:
The Client Growth Lead role at Beaming Health is an opportunity to make a big impact on a growing business. You will be directly responsible for day-to-day management of our Client Growth function and report to Phil McHugh, our Co-Founder and Head of Growth. At a high-level, you will be responsible for helping source clients (families) for the providers we work with. As you build expertise, you’ll contribute directly to strategic decision-making in our growth, product, and go-to-market efforts.
Expectations:
- Establish referral partnerships with pediatricians, preschools, daycares, parent support groups, case managers, etc.
- Host/attend in-person events with families including school orientations, parent meet-ups, youth sports leagues, etc
- Actively participate in online forums where families are seeking services (including parent Facebook groups, Reddit threads, Instagram accounts, and non-profit groups)
- Continuously identify, suggest, and implement new ways to reach new families
- Connect with parents to better understand their process for finding care and where Beaming can add the most value
- Establish a playbook for family outreach to guide our expansion into new cities and geographies

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
-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
-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
